Upcycle a useable design
The retro Suntour shifter works very well for the stock gear-set but now it’s time for an upgrade. The original shifter works, however the gear range has grown. This means the drum no longer has enough length around the cable-pull circumference.

CAD and additive to the rescue
An hour in Fusion 360 gives the general shape and a parametric drum. A cheap 3d printer, Ender 3 in my case, prints out a useable prototype in approximately an hour.
